Course Description: This yearlong course will explore all areas of photography. The class will combine hands-on training with
photographic theory. Students will be encouraged to become proficient in shooting, uploading and manipulating images. Some
specializations may develop as the year goes on, depending on student aptitudes and interests. The online component allows
students to become familiar with an online interface, and to become more independent in completing coursework.
Texts & Materials Needed: Adobe Photoshop CS5, Digital SLR Camera with 18-55 mm lens and access to 100-300mm lens. Online
tutorials as well as instructional materials created or selected by instructor.
Students will understand how to operate camera for best composition and exposure in photographs.
Students will understand how to manipulate photographs in Adobe Photoshop CS5 for maximum visual effect.
Students will understand how to work independently in a workshop environment to complete monthly assignments.

Monthly Assignments (each worth 10 points)
1. Proficiency: perform new techniques on DSLR cameras
2. Tutorial: perform new techniques in Photoshop
3. Event Shoot: capture sports and activities for school publications
4. Project : utilizing proficiency and tutorial techniques to develop a full work
5. Focus Day: designating a class period to specific tasks regarding any/all technology used
6. Clean Up: managing files and space on network
7. Discussion: posting work and reflecting on other’s work on blended schools
Students will conference when each assignment in complete for a grade, with the exception of FOCUS DAY assignments which will
be submitted digitally on the site. Late assignments will not be accepted, with the exception of Event Shoots, which may be done a
month behind, but in the same nine weeks.
